Dermot Harnett is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Genetics and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Dermot Harnett has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 299 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Molecular Biology, 2 papers in Genetics and 1 paper in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Dermot Harnett’s work include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(3 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(3 papers) and R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(2 papers). Dermot Harnett is often cited by papers focused on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(3 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(3 papers) and R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(2 papers). Dermot Harnett collaborates with scholars based in Germany, Japan and Russia. Dermot Harnett's co-authors include Eileen E. M. Furlong, Ignacio E. Schor, Rebecca R. Viales, Vladyslav Bondarenko, Ewan Birney, Oliver Stegle, David Garfield, Jacob F. Degner, Enrico Cannavò and Francesco Paolo Casale and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Nature Genetics and Genes & Development.
